Heads Up (or down) as the case may be

If any one is looking for used parts such as 19 liter tanks, etc. Try ebay Australia. or look under Motorcycle Wreckers in Australia.
I've picked up 2 tanks for under three hundred shipped. One just scratched and the other with a repairable dent. I got one through ebay and one from Victoria Wreckers. The only thing that needs to change is the fuel petcock as it goes from a tank mount on the 16 liter to a frame mount on the 19.I picked one up from Australia for $20 USD. The air boxes are the same.

Cool Down Under Update

One thing I discovered is that the sender must declare the items as M/C parts, not Fuel Tanks or emissions related items. There is a restriction on importing fuel and/or emissions items.

Ken, Sounds about right. The most I've ever put in my 16 liter, after running dry 4 times, is 3.8 Gallons (14.5 Liters) Due to the "low spots" the "usable" amount is only 3.8 gallons (14.5 Liters). The tank capacity is 4.2 qallons. A bit misleading but, what ya gonna do mate?
